Cost of Living
Cocoa Beach sits slightly above the national average overall (index ~116), mainly driven by housing and coastal demand. ()
• Estimated monthly cost:
• ~$2,400 for a single person
• ~$5,300 for a family of four ()
• Some reports show costs close to or slightly below the national average, depending on lifestyle and housing choices ()
Median Home Price
• Average home value: ~$456,000 ()
• Median sale price: ~$446K–$480K range depending on property type ()
• Market trend: slight price stabilization (-2% YoY) after rapid growth ()
What It’s Like Living in Cocoa Beach
This is true coastal Florida living—laid-back, active, and centered around the water:
• World-famous surfing & walkable beaches
• Boating, fishing & waterfront lifestyle
• Close to Kennedy Space Center & Port Canaveral
• Strong condo market + beachside communities
• Popular for retirees, second-home buyers & remote workers
Why People Move Here
Cocoa Beach offers a rare mix of beach lifestyle + relative affordability compared to other Florida coastal cities—without the congestion of larger metro areas. ()
